IDirect3DSwapChain9Ex 介面 (d3d9.h)
應用程式會使用 IDirect3DSwapChain9Ex 介面的 方法來操作交換鏈結。
繼承
IDirect3DSwapChain9Ex介面繼承自IDirect3DSwapChain9。 IDirect3DSwapChain9Ex 也有下列類型的成員:
方法
IDirect3DSwapChain9Ex介面具有這些方法。
IDirect3DSwapChain9Ex::GetDisplayModeEx 擷取顯示模式的空間解析度、色彩解析度、重新整理頻率和旋轉設定。 (IDirect3DSwapChain9Ex.GetDisplayModeEx) |
IDirect3DSwapChain9Ex::GetLastPresentCount 傳回已處理交換鏈的次數。 |
備註
每個裝置一律至少有一個交換鏈結,稱為隱含交換鏈結。 不過,呼叫 CreateAdditionalSwapChain 方法,即可建立從相同裝置轉譯多個檢視的其他交換鏈結。
這個介面就像所有 COM 介面一樣,繼承自 IUnknown 介面。
LPDIRECT3DSWAPCHAIN9和PDIRECT3DSWAPCHAIN9類型定義為IDirect3DSwapChain9介面的指標。
在IDirect3DDDevice9Ex實例上呼叫 GetSwapChain 時,IDirect3DSwapChain9Ex物件會以IDirect3DSwapChain9物件的指標傳回。 在 GetSwapChain 傳回的 IDirect3DSwapChain9 實例上呼叫QueryInterface,即可取得IDirect3DSwapChain9Ex介面。
需求
目標平台 | Windows |
標頭 | d3d9.h |